On June 30, 2025, Nyeri Water and Sanitation Company (NYEWASCO) had the distinct honour of paying a courtesy call to H.E. Mwalimu Mutahi Kahiga, EGH, the Governor of Nyeri County. The visit marked a special moment as the company formally presented the five prestigious awards received in the WASREB IMPACT 17 Report 2025.
Governor Kahiga warmly congratulated the Board, management, and staff of NYEWASCO for their outstanding performance and leadership in the water sector. He commended the company for its unwavering dedication, innovation, and passion in delivering world-class water and sanitation services to the people of Nyeri County. His remarks highlighted the importance of strategic leadership, teamwork, and a strong commitment to public service.
The recognition was more than just an award presentation—it was a reaffirmation of NYEWASCO’s position as a national benchmark in water service delivery. Known for maintaining some of the lowest levels of non-revenue water in the country, the company continues to set standards through smart technologies, proactive maintenance, and customer-focused solutions.
The courtesy call also underscored the ongoing partnership between the County Government and NYEWASCO in advancing sustainable water services. Present during the meeting were Hon. Fredrick Kinyua, CECM for Water, Environment and Climate Change; CPA Gathogo, Chairperson of the NYEWASCO Board; Eng. Peter G. Kahuthu, Managing Director; and Mr. Paul Wambugu, Board Member. Their presence reflected the unity and shared vision that continues to drive NYEWASCO’s excellence.
